Kentucky Country Meets Christmas Gold: JD Shelburne & Crystal Gayle Ring in the Season with “Silver Bells”

By Christian Lamitschka for Country Music News International Magazine

In a collaboration forged by mutual respect and a shared bluegrass home state, Kentucky-born country standout JD Shelburne and Grand Ole Opry member Crystal Gayle have released a fresh, heartfelt rendition of the beloved holiday standard, “Silver Bells.” This duet adds a touch of classic elegance and down-home country charm to the festive season, cementing a connection that began on country music’s most hallowed stage.

The Rise of JD Shelburne

JD Shelburne’s career is the result of tireless road work, genuine passion, and a deep appreciation for his fans. The Kentucky native, who first picked up a guitar in 2002 and played his debut show in 2003, is a true “road warrior” with over 3,000 shows to his name, sharing bills with icons like ZZ Top and Miranda Lambert. His high-energy shows and fan-first approach have established him as a regional powerhouse, averaging seven million monthly impressions on Facebook alone.

2025 has been a monumental year for Shelburne, culminating in the release of his seventh studio album, Raised on the Good Stuff. The highlight of the year, however, was his long-awaited Grand Ole Opry debut on July 5, 2025, a night he described as “unforgettable.” Other recent accolades include a Songwriter Session at the Country Music Hall of Fame and Museum, a sold-out spotlight show at the Bluebird Cafe, and the launch of his Signature Series 101 Proof Kentucky Straight Bourbon Whiskey. With eight consecutive CMT videos, including two #1 hits (“Church Pew Barstool” and “Cars & Trucks”), Shelburne is building a career defined by both grit and gratitude.

The Legend of Crystal Gayle

Singing alongside Shelburne is the legendary Crystal Gayle, a multi-award-winning country artist and a cherished member of the Grand Ole Opry, into which she was inducted in 2017 by her sister, Loretta Lynn. Gayle has been a beloved figure in country and popular music since the mid-1970s, celebrated for her timeless crossover hits, most famously “Don’t It Make My Brown Eyes Blue.”

Her extensive list of honours includes a star on the Hollywood Walk of Fame (2009) and the ACM’s 2016 Cliffie Stone Pioneer Award. With over twenty No. 1 singles and countless awards from the Grammys, CMA, and ACM, Crystal Gayle’s enduring impact on music is undeniable. Her most recent album, You Don’t Know Me, co-produced with her son Christos Gatzimos, is a heartfelt revisiting of classic country songs that shaped her career.

The Collaboration: A Country Connection

The story behind this duet is as charming as the song itself. Shelburne revealed that the journey began on his Opry debut night where he had the privilege of meeting Crystal Gayle, a figure he grew up admiring due to her deep Kentucky roots and her familial connection to Loretta Lynn.

Shelburne describes the encounter as “surreal,” detailing how Gayle was “very kind to everyone” and even invited his family into her dressing room. The connection deepened when Gayle followed him on Instagram shortly after and began engaging with his posts. This modern digital connection led to an exchange of numbers and, ultimately, Shelburne’s bold invitation: “I asked if she would record with me, and she said, ‘YES!'”

The resulting choice was the classic Christmas song, “Silver Bells.” Shelburne called it “an honor to sing with a Grammy-winning artist and such an accomplished musician,” adding that Gayle “nailed it!” Crystal Gayle returned the compliment, stating she was “honored” to sing one of her favourite classic Christmas songs with a fellow Kentuckian, adding, “Love you, JD!”

Review: A Fresh and Faithful “Silver Bells”

The new version of “Silver Bells” is a testament to the seamless blend of Shelburne’s contemporary country sound and Gayle’s enduring, smooth vocal delivery. Produced by Bart Busch and recorded at Saxman Studios in Mt. Juliet, TN, the production provides a clean, warm backdrop for the duo’s vocals.

The track is characterized by its sincerity. It doesn’t attempt to reinvent the wheel, but rather offers a high-quality, heartfelt interpretation. Shelburne’s vocal strength pairs beautifully with Gayle’s signature clarity, creating a duet that feels both festive and deeply traditional. This is a collaboration built on mutual admiration, resulting in a version of the Christmas classic that fans of both artists—and holiday music in general—will cherish. This single is a triumphant capstone to Shelburne’s year of milestones and another glorious performance from the legendary Crystal Gayle.
